Articulating the Impact of Marketing Clearly to Stakeholders
Understanding the Importance of Clear Communication
Articulating the impact of marketing clearly to stakeholders is a critical component of successful business communication. Stakeholders, including investors, employees, and customers, rely on accurate marketing insights to make informed decisions. This clarity can significantly enhance stakeholder confidence and collaboration, thereby driving overall organizational success.
Key Elements of Effective Marketing Communication
1. Define Clear Objectives
Effective communication begins with defining clear marketing objectives. When stakeholders understand the specific goals of marketing efforts, they can better appreciate the impact these initiatives have on overall business performance. Consider the following:
- Align with Business Goals: Ensure marketing objectives support the larger vision of the company.
- Measurable KPIs: Establish key performance indicators (KPIs) to track progress and success.
- Transparent Reporting: Use straightforward metrics that stakeholders can easily interpret.
2. Use Data-Driven Insights
Data-driven insights foster credibility and help stakeholders visualize the marketing performance levels. Discussing trends, forecasting outcomes, and providing statistical evidence reinforces the narrative that relates marketing activities to business results. Utilize analytics to highlight:
- ROI from marketing campaigns.
- Customer acquisition costs.
- Engagement metrics and conversion rates.

3. Tailor Messages for Different Stakeholders
Different stakeholders have varied interests and levels of technical understanding. Tailoring messages accordingly enhances their comprehension and engages them effectively. Consider segmenting communication based on:
- Investors: Focus on financial forecasts, ROI, and growth strategies.
- Employees: Highlight brand objectives, project roles, and contributions to the marketing efforts.
- Customers: Discuss benefits, product improvements, and innovative marketing approaches.
Crafting Your Marketing Narrative
1. Storytelling Techniques
Incorporating storytelling techniques can make marketing data more relatable and compelling. Effective storytelling regarding marketing outcomes can help stakeholders relate to the information on a more personal level. Key elements include:
- Engagement: Capture interest with an engaging opening.
- Relatability: Use case studies or testimonials to illustrate successes.
- Conclusions: Summarize key takeaways that inform future action.
2. Visualizing Marketing Data
Visual aids can significantly enhance stakeholder understanding of marketing impacts. Infographics, charts, and dashboards present complex data in an easy-to-digest manner. Here are some tips:
- Use colorful visuals to highlight key metrics.
- Incorporate charts for comparisons and trends.
- Ensure clarity in graphics to avoid confusion.

Establishing Marketing's Value Proposition
1. Return on Marketing Investment
Articulating the actual return on marketing investment (ROMI) is vital for justifying marketing expenses to stakeholders. Methods to establish ROMI include:
- Calculating revenue generated via specific campaigns.
- Analyzing customer lifetime value.
- Assessing brand equity and market position.
2. Continuous Improvement and Feedback
Marketing should demonstrate a commitment to continuous improvement based on stakeholder feedback. Create channels to gather insights from stakeholders to refine marketing strategies and stay aligned with their expectations.

Frequently Asked Questions
How can marketing teams effectively showcase their impact?
Marketing teams can showcase their impact by providing clear, data-backed results to stakeholders, focusing on measurable achievements, and aligning their objectives with broader business goals.
What tools can help in communicating marketing effectiveness?
Tools like dashboards, reporting software, and visual analytics platforms can aid in presenting marketing effectiveness compellingly and understandably.
Why is stakeholder engagement important in marketing?
Stakeholder engagement ensures that marketing initiatives align with audience expectations and business objectives, fostering trust and enhancing collaboration.
